Opioids are used for more … WebDec 17, 2024 · Buprenorphine is used to relieve pain in cats. It is an opioid medication that also goes by the names Buprenex, Simbadol, and more. There is a low risk of side effects with buprenorphine, but the most common one is sedation. Buprenorphine is most commonly used as an injectable medication or as an oral (transmucosal) medication.
